mysql怎么添加自增字段值

更新时间:02-08 教程 由 挽木琴 分享

在MySQL中,可以使用自增字段来给表的主键赋值。那么,要怎么添加自增字段的值呢?以下是一些说明。

1. 首先,在创建表时,需要设置自增字段。例如:CREATE TABLE table_name (id INT AUTO_INCREMENT PRIMARY KEY,name VARCHAR(50),age INT);在这里,我们设定id字段为自增主键。2. 在插入数据时,不需要插入id字段值。例如:INSERT INTO table_name (name, age) VALUES ('John', 20);这样,id字段就会自动增加。3. 如果需要获取最新插入的自增字段值,可以使用LAST_INSERT_ID()函数。例如:SELECT LAST_INSERT_ID();这样就可以获取到最新插入的id字段的值了。4. 如果需要在已有的表中添加自增字段,可以使用ALTER TABLE语句。例如:ALTER TABLE table_name ADD id INT AUTO_INCREMENT PRIMARY KEY;5. 如果在插入数据时,需要插入指定的自增字段值,可以使用SET语句。例如:INSERT INTO table_name (id, name, age) VALUES (3, 'Tom', 25) ON DUPLICATE KEY UPDATE name='Tom';注意,如果值已经存在,ON DUPLICATE KEY UPDATE语句会更新name字段的值。

以上就是关于MySQL如何添加自增字段值的一些说明。通过自增字段,可以为表的主键赋值,并方便地进行数据操作。

声明:关于《mysql怎么添加自增字段值》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2247839.html